Artificial Intelligence and Education
Educational programs leveraged by AI is already assisting students to learn essential aptitude. As these programs extend and as developers pursue more, they will likely offer students a much extensive span of services.
While eminent reformation may still be a few decades in the future, the fact is that artificial intelligence has the capability of radically remodeling just about everything we take for granted about education.
Artificial intelligence could render students a way to apprise and learn in a reasonably judgment-free world, especially when AI tutors can offer solutions for advancement.
Using AI systems, software and support, students can gain an understanding from anywhere in the world at any time, and with these kinds of programs taking the place of certain types of classroom instruction, AI may just replace teachers in some point of time (for better or worse).
The result? Education could take a huge leap a few decades from now.

How Electric Current is formed?

How Electric Current is formed? Have you ever wondered how Electric Current is formed? Generally, the flow from one point to another through a medium is called a current. When an electric charge moves from one point to another inside a conductor or a semiconductor, it is actually conducting electric current. Electric charge carriers are micro particles that conduct the electricity. They can be protons, electrons, holes or ions depending on their availability in the conducting material.  Normally electrons and holes are responsible for conducting electricity. This process occurs when a Voltage or a Potential Difference is applied at the two ends of a conductor or a semiconductor. Thus Electric Current is formed when a Voltage of Potential Difference is applied at the two ends of a conductor or semiconductor, i.e. when a closed circuit is formed.
